NO66, also known as C14orf169 and MAPJD, is a JmjC domain-containing oxygenase that can act as both a histone lysine demethylase and a ribosomal histidine hydroxylase. NO66 is highly conserved during evolution and shows a dual localization pattern, present in both the nucleoplasm and nucleolus (PMID: 14742713). It has been reported that NO66 participates in regulation of Osx transcriptional activity and plays an important role in osteoblast differentiation through interaction with Osx (PMID: 19927124; 23620590). Through interaction with MYC protein, NO66 plays a role in pulmonary carcinogenesis (PMID: 17308053).
